Subject: Key rotation for RenderDash

Hey folks,

Quick heads up: we rotated the RenderDash credentials as part of the template rendering perf work. The old key gets revoked Friday, so any scripts still hammering the benchmark endpoint will start 401ing. The new key has the same scopes but hits the faster Larkfield cluster, so your render timings should drop noticeably. Update your local env files with the new key, which is pasted here for convenience.

app token of fajop-fahif = qvz4-AnML

Handover note — Revised commission scheme

From L. Marchetti to S. Okoro. The revised sales-commission scheme takes effect next quarter: accelerators now trigger at 110% of target, and multi-year deals earn a 1.5x weighting. Finance should update payout models accordingly and reconcile any in-flight deals under the old terms. Okoro assumes ownership of exception approvals. Outstanding item: clawback wording, with legal now. The intent behind these changes is noted below.

management briefing: Only 33 of the 205 pilot accounts renewed Kasath, so a churn review is set for October 17. Weniusek Logistics is in early talks to buy Holethax Freight for about $345.6 million.

Subject: Parchmill cut-over wrap-up

Hi — quick summary for your review. We cut over to the new Parchmill markdown pipeline last night with no rollbacks. Sanitization now happens pre-cache, so stale unsafe HTML can't leak from old entries; we also purged the render cache entirely. One straggler worker ran the old build for ten minutes, already terminated. The production pipeline currently runs with these settings.

config for bawip-badup:
ULAAEL_HOST=ulaael.zemvarsys.internal
ULAAEL_PORT=8000

Heads up — the nightly reconciliation jobs on Bramblewick have been firing up to eleven minutes late for the past three days. Looks like clock drift on the batch pool, but we haven't ruled out the queue backlog from last week's Fernhollow migration. Nothing is blocking the current release train yet, though if drift passes fifteen minutes the invoice exports start overlapping and things get messy. We're tracking it under the drift investigation board. Questions or new evidence should go to the scheduler team.

escalation mailbox, bagef-bagag: oliax.drumir.jorath@crelvolabs.test